Understanding the Conversion Method

To convert 32000 kg to lbs, it is crucial to understand the conversion factor between these two units. The standard conversion factor is:

  • 1 kilogram (kg) = 2.20462 pounds (lbs)

Using this conversion factor allows you to easily convert any weight from kilograms to pounds. For example, to convert 32000 kg to lbs, you would multiply 32000 by 2.20462. This gives you a clear and straightforward method for performing the conversion.

Definition of Kilograms and Pounds

Before diving deeper into conversions, it is essential to define what kilograms and pounds represent:

  • Kilogram (kg): The kilogram is the base unit of mass in the International System of Units (SI). It is widely used around the world and is defined as the mass of a specific physical prototype made of platinum-iridium kept in France.
  • Pound (lbs): The pound is a unit of weight commonly used in the United States and other countries that utilize the imperial system. One pound is defined as exactly 0.45359237 kilograms.

Historical Context of Weight Measurement

The measurement of weight has a long and varied history, with different cultures developing their systems. The kilogram was adopted in France in 1795 and became part of the metric system. In contrast, the pound has roots in the Roman libra, which has influenced various weight measurements in different cultures.

Understanding the historical context of these measurements helps us appreciate the importance of standardization in trade and science. As globalization increases, the need for a common understanding of weights becomes imperative.

How to Calculate 32000 kg to lbs

Now, let’s perform the conversion from 32000 kg to lbs using the conversion factor:

32000 kg * 2.20462 lbs/kg = 70401.44 lbs

Thus, 32000 kg is equivalent to approximately 70401.44 lbs.

Examples of kg to lbs Conversions

To further illustrate the conversion process, here are a few examples:

  • 500 kg to lbs: 500 * 2.20462 = 1102.31 lbs
  • 1000 kg to lbs: 1000 * 2.20462 = 2204.62 lbs
  • 15000 kg to lbs: 15000 * 2.20462 = 33069.3 lbs

These examples show the versatility of weight conversion in practical scenarios.
